Earler this year we wrote a series of posts about Edwin Graning, a miraculously omniscient Texas bus driver who determined entirely on his own that one of his passengers was going to a Planned Parenthood facility in South Austin in order to get an abortion and therefore refused to transport her.
His story kept changing and his explanation was questionable and he was ultimately fired by the Capital Area Rural Transportation System ... and so, of course, Pat Robertson's American Center for Law and Justice stepped in to represent him in a lawsuit alleging that he was being discriminated against because of his Christian faith.
Today it was reported that Graning is now $21,000 richer, thanks to the fact that bus system decided it would just be cheaper to settle with him than it would be to fight the case in court:
The Capital Area Rural Transportation System has paid $21,000 to settle a lawsuit filed by a driver who was fired for refusing to take two women to a Planned Parenthood clinic last year.
